How does the bounty system work?

I answered this question and received two upvotes, but only got 50% of the bounty (was 100, got 50).

The accept checkmark's tooltip is:

The question owner accepted this as the best answer 12 hours ago. This answer was awarded a bounty of 50 reputation

That seems to imply that the OP did mark my answer as accepted.

If the bounty period ended, those two up-votes would ensure that you get half the rep automatically. If the OP accepted your answer, you should have gotten the full amount of rep.

It appears that there is only one value for the 'Owner accepted answer' string. It doesn't allow for the nuance with auto accepted bounty answers.
